DUI Level II Classes:
What: DUI Level II: State approved
curriculum that fulfills the requirements of DUI Level II Education, 24 hours
and Level II Therapy (tracks A, B, C, and D), group sessions, 2-10 months in
duration.

What: SSIC Groups: Strategies for
Self-Improvement and Change (SSIC) cognitive behavioral therapy designed for
substance abuse and offenders. It is
approved through the Department of Corrections (DOC). Phase II is 20 weeks of two hour
sessions. Phase III is 10 weeks of two
hour sessions.

What: Dual Diagnosis Group: Dual
Diagnosis is a 12-week treatment program focusing on individuals with a
co-occurring psychiatric and substance abuse disorder. The program is an integrated model with a synergistic
approach involving group and individual therapy, relapse prevention/mutual
support, and case management. It has
been a designed to meet the needs of those individuals who have not found other
treatment approaches helpful and effective.
